#9ddcdc color RGB value is (157,220,220). #9ddcdc color name is Custom Color color.

#9ddcdc hex color red value is 157, green value is 220 and the blue value of its RGB is 220. Cylindrical-coordinate representations (also known as HSL) of color #9ddcdc hue: 0.50, saturation: 0.47 and the lightness value of 9ddcdc is 0.74.

The process color (four color CMYK) of #9ddcdc color hex is 0.29, 0.00, 0.00, 0.14. Web safe color of #9ddcdc is #99cccc. Color #9ddcdc contains mainly CYAN color.

About #9DDCDC Custom Color

#9DDCDC (Custom Color) is a cyan-based color with RGB values of 157, 220, 220. This color belongs to the cyan color family and can be used in various design applications including web design, graphic design, interior design, and branding projects.

When working with #9ddcdc, designers often pair it with complementary colors to create visual contrast, or use analogous colors for a more harmonious palette. The shades (darker versions) and tints (lighter versions) shown above provide a monochromatic color scheme that works well for creating depth and hierarchy in designs.

For web development, #9ddcdc can be implemented using various CSS color formats including hexadecimal (#9ddcdc), RGB (rgb(157, 220, 220)), HSL (hsl(180, 47%, 74%)), or CMYK for print projects. The web-safe equivalent of this color is #99cccc, which ensures consistent display across older browsers and devices.
